We're looking for a talented Reward and Policy Officer to join the reward team to provide specialist knowledge on reward policies, compliance and communications.

Working as part of a small reward team, you will play a key role in the design and delivery of the reward agenda for the force.


Our HR Officer -Reward and Policy will:

  • Supporting the reward strategy priorities and activities, taking into consideration a range of approaches to benefits to create a total reward offering whilst considering risks, equality and diversity issues.
  • To identify and report on risk areas within the job evaluation pay structure to support the attraction, progression and retention of key roles and skills central to the force's success.
  • Analysis of the current police staff pay framework, ensuring the use of initiatives such as market supplements and other reward approaches are appropriate and consistently applied.
  • Undertaking benchmarking across other forces with the aim to modernise terms and conditions and suggesting changes in line with the vision for the force.
  • Supporting the gender pay gap / ethnicity pay gap reporting and subsequent action plans.
  • Supporting the development and management of pensions governance.
  • Requirement to attend any national working groups as appropriate.
  • Departmental SPOC for all people policy development, conducting horizon scans for new and proposed legislation and understanding external trends which impact the organisation.
